Biosafety Commission

Presentation

The IRBLleida's Biosafety Commission is responsible for assessing the biosafety risk of projects initiated at the institution, providing support in training activities for users of rooms with biosafety level 2 or higher, proposing improvements to processes or protocols and advising the centre's management on biosafety issues. The committee meets monthly.

The templates to be assessed must be sent to the committee's e-mail address one week before the meeting so that they can be included in the agenda.


Functions

  • To participate, while verifying the degree of compliance with current legal and internal regulations, in the assessment, identification, review and approval of facilities and research and teaching activities related to the export or import, the release into the environment, contained use, production, transport, commercialisation, packaging, destruction and/or elimination of biological agents, whether genetically modified or not, and the derivatives, products or samples that contain them. The Committee is entitled to request from the research personnel responsible for a given project or procedure with biosafety implications, the additional information it considers necessary for the performance of its functions.
  • To carry out a prior assessment of the installations and activities that require authorisation, before notifying the competent authority, as well as to establish a register and custody of the legally required documentation.
  • To control and guarantee that the IRBLleida's activities and installations comply with current legal and internal regulations.
  • To establish the biosafety procedures to be applied by the IRBLleida Biosafety Committee.
  • To issue the certificates required of it in accordance with its competences.
  • Proposing, when necessary, the improvement of facilities/equipment in terms of biosafety.
  • To register the reception and packaging of biological agents, GMOs and/or their derivatives classified in risk group two or higher.
  • To review information on biological incidents or accidents and notify the competent authorities of any incident, contamination or serious accident involving biohazardous material.
  • To disallow the initiation and suspend any activity that is not in accordance with current regulations.
  • To assess and inform IRBLleida management of any complaints submitted by any member of the research community regarding possible irregularities in areas within the Committee's remit.
  • To assess and train research teams working in laboratories on aspects related to biosafety.
  • To ensure that the confidentiality of the data and information provided to the Committee is guaranteed.
  • To guarantee the necessary coordination with the scientific and technical services of the IRBLleida, the Ethics and Animal Experimentation Committee (CEEA) of the University of Lleida, the Ethics and Animal Experimentation Committee (CEEA) of CREBA and the Ethics Committee for Research with Medicines.
  • Any other function attributed to it by law or by the governing bodies of the IRBLleida.
